Transaction 59178a55684ef98213f90ad89ab06544450a058ea089e17656d088f0a9d193c5
1 Input
1 Output
-
59178a55684ef98213f90ad89ab06544450a058ea089e17656d088f0a9d193c5:0
- value
- 10420513
- script pubkey
- OP_0 OP_PUSHBYTES_20 88e81a98340b142fe9755836fd1b02c764118282
- address
- bc1q3r5p4xp5pv2zl6t4tqm06xczcajprq5zc5ygma